本文目录导读:
随着互联网技术的飞速发展,数据存储需求日益增长,对象存储作为一种高效、便捷的存储方式,广泛应用于云计算、大数据、人工智能等领域,在对象存储系统中,单一endpoint的配置往往无法满足大规模、高并发的业务需求,本文将深入探讨如何通过配置多个endpoint来提升对象存储性能,助力企业业务发展。
什么是endpoint?
endpoint,即端点,是对象存储系统中负责接收、处理请求的节点,在单一endpoint配置下,所有请求都会发送到同一个节点进行处理,容易导致性能瓶颈,而配置多个endpoint,可以将请求分发到不同的节点,提高系统整体性能。
对象存储配置多个endpoint的优势
1、提高并发处理能力
图片来源于网络,如有侵权联系删除
配置多个endpoint可以将请求分散到不同节点,有效提高系统并发处理能力,在高峰期,系统可以同时处理大量请求,避免单一节点过载。
2、降低延迟
通过将请求分发到多个节点,可以降低数据传输距离,从而降低延迟,这对于需要实时性较高的业务场景尤为重要。
3、提高数据可用性
配置多个endpoint可以实现数据的冗余存储,当某个节点发生故障时,其他节点可以接管其工作,确保数据的高可用性。
4、优化资源利用
通过合理配置多个endpoint,可以实现资源的合理分配,避免资源浪费,当业务需求发生变化时,可以灵活调整节点配置,提高资源利用率。
如何配置多个endpoint?
1、选择合适的对象存储系统
图片来源于网络,如有侵权联系删除
需要选择一个支持多endpoint配置的对象存储系统,许多主流对象存储系统都支持多endpoint配置,如阿里云OSS、腾讯云COS、华为云OBS等。
2、创建多个存储空间
在对象存储系统中,每个存储空间可以配置一个或多个endpoint,首先需要创建多个存储空间,并为每个存储空间配置不同的endpoint。
3、配置endpoint
为每个存储空间配置endpoint时,需要注意以下几点:
(1)选择合适的节点:根据业务需求,选择距离较近、性能较好的节点作为endpoint。
(2)配置负载均衡:通过负载均衡技术,将请求分发到不同的endpoint,提高系统并发处理能力。
(3)设置访问权限:根据业务需求,设置不同的访问权限,确保数据安全。
图片来源于网络,如有侵权联系删除
4、监控与优化
在配置多个endpoint后,需要定期监控系统性能,并根据实际情况进行优化,以下是一些优化措施:
(1)监控节点负载:定期检查各个节点的负载情况,确保系统稳定运行。
(2)调整endpoint配置:根据业务需求,动态调整endpoint配置,提高系统性能。
(3)优化数据分布:合理分配数据存储位置,降低数据传输距离,提高系统性能。
通过配置多个endpoint,可以有效提升对象存储性能,满足大规模、高并发的业务需求,在实际应用中,企业应根据自身业务特点,选择合适的对象存储系统,并合理配置多个endpoint,以实现性能优化。
标签: #对象存储配置多个endpoint提升性能
评论列表